Output af3495af8cdba7e2494da8f4722e75315df21c87b275e31db01e368e31eb7c91:1

value
854800
script pubkey
OP_0 OP_PUSHBYTES_20 3f1e2bbc709661375028a40def6d79650c45262f
address
bc1q8u0zh0rsjesnw5pg5sx77mtev5xy2f30u2vxss
transaction
af3495af8cdba7e2494da8f4722e75315df21c87b275e31db01e368e31eb7c91
confirmations
324886
spent
true